silent69This one had to be late 70's early eighties.
Couple out hiking on vacation in another country.
finds a stone that looks to have a cameo type carving on one side.
they take it home and mysterious things start happening, they discover the rock turns into a small whitish dinosaur creature at night. at first it's cute they seem to want to hide and protect it, seems to really take to the wife's mothering, and there ok, till the deaths occur.
the creature retaliates for them..? anyway the soon find out it's best not to upset it.
I believe,The husband makes a decision to attempt to escape the house.
I remember the scene where he makes it to the car,and it steps in front, but he turns on the headlights and it immediately falls to the ground, having transformed back to the stone. foolishly he believes he's in the clear, drives forward,over the stone and the creatures clawed arm comes through the floor getting him. it was so sad because, although she's heard her husband die, the creature comes back into the house and lays it's head in her lap, she rubs it's head, while silently crying because she can't show any fear.
I believe it auto returned to you, and i also believe she wound up keeping a light trained on it 24/7.
the cover had the picture of a white oval stone, with some type of semi-vague carving of a face?
